Setting Up "A"trailer

  • Have you positioned trailer on level and stable hard ground?

  • Have you Connected power and turned on?

  • Have you used Stabiliser support pads under all legs?

  • Are the support legs lowered to the ground and the weight off the Prime Mover?

  • Uncouple the Prime Mover and drive forward slowly a small distance, disconnect air and electrics before driving drive off

  • Level the Trailer and make sure it is fully supported by the support legs, have you ensured this?

  • Has the Power Pack been turned off after use

Side Lift Loader on "A" Trailer

  • Has the trailer been levelled before any operation of the loader?

  • Lower the door position to align with the OPEN POSITION markers before opening the door

  • Operate the loader a full cycle without no load prior to using to ensure it functions correctly

  • Have you ensured that you are positioned safely and with a clear view of the loader so that you can prevent any injury or incident?

  • Have you checked to ensure all personnel are clear?

  • Are you sure that the load is within loaders capacity?

  • Has the Power Pack been turned off after use

Setting Up "B" Trailer

  • Has the trailer been leveled before any operation of the rear loader or roof and floor functions?

  • Is power connected and turned on?

  • Have you used Stabiliser support pads under all legs?

  • Are the support legs lowered to the ground and the weight off the Prime Mover or the turntable of A Trailer?

  • Uncouple from A Trailer or the Prime Mover and drive forward slowly a small distance, disconnect air and electrics before driving drive off

  • Level the Trailer and make sure it is fully supported by the support legs, have you ensured this?

  • Has the Power Pack been turned off after use

Rear Lift Loader on "B" Trailer

  • Has the trailer been levelled before any operation of the loader?

  • Lower the door position to align with the OPEN POSITION markers before opening the door

  • Is the door open fully?

  • Operate the loader a full cycle without no load prior to using to ensure it functions correctly

  • Have you ensured that you are positioned safely and with a clear view of the loader so that you can prevent any injury or incident?

  • Have you checked to ensure all personnel are clear and NOT on the platform?

  • Are you sure that the load is within loaders capacity?

  • Has the Power Pack been turned off after use

"B" Trailer Roof And Floor Mechanism - To Open And Set Up

  • Is the trailer well supported and level?

  • Using remote (in accordance with Manufacturer's instructions) raise roof fully then lower floor and deploy support legs so that they properly support floor, has this been completed?

  • Are the hand rails and stair rails secured in position?

  • Have you switched on CB.9W at main switch panel and battery switch and pressed reset button in fire panel?

  • Has the Power Pack been turned off after both sides are set up?
